Polk County Sheriff Grady Judd has more on his plate than the pandemic and protests.
On Tuesday, he released more details about the arrests of 17 people on child pornography charges as part of Operation Guardians of Innocence V.
“Operation Guardians of Innocence V” focuses on identifying and arresting individuals involved in the possession, promotion, and distribution of child pornography. The sting resulted in a total of over 1,400 felonies filed against the suspects, with more charges pending.
In a news conference in Lakeland, Judd talked about the variety of “deviants” from all walks of life. The suspects included two Disney World employees, a pharmacist, an intensive care nurse, and a “bonus,” an IT specialist with Lockheed Martin.
Jose Araiza was charged with distributing and attempting to buy child pornography. He also had a thing for purchasing and eating soiled children’s underwear off eBay. The 58-year-old Winter Haven resident was immediately fired from the global aerospace company after his January arrest, the sheriff said. His professional profile still appears on LinkedIn.
Araiza “was buying these things and ingesting them. Did you hear me?” Judd said of the married father of two. “He was munching on them. This guy’s got a problem. I don’t know if he realizes it or not, but the rest of the world does.. This guy was doing these ugly things.”
Araiza was being held on no bond on 16 child-porn charges, second-degree felonies.
